The FSG, from its regional offices and with the coordination of its central departments, seeks to contribute to promoting the health of the Roma community. To this end, it does not focus solely on actions aimed at strengthening personal and community skills and capacities for health care, but also considers actions aimed at changing their social, environmental and economic conditions.
In this regard, collaboration with social and health care personnel and professionals from public and private entities that form part of the various resources is also a priority
Main lines of work
- Technical assistance and advice. Technical support for public and private entities to resolve health-related issues. Currently, this demand is emerging in numerous hospitals that serve large Roma populations.
- Health promotion activities. These are carried out in Development of educational materials. Aimed at both the Roma population and professionals on health practices with the Roma community.
- Drug addiction prevention actions. Through the Romano Sastipen Programme, activities aimed at preventing substance abuse are promoted, mainly targeting Roma minors and young people. Workshops and recreational and socio-cultural activities are carried out to develop healthy leisure and free time activities, together with information sessions on the consumption and effects of different substances.
- Preparation of teaching materials. Aimed at both the Roma population and professionals on health practices with the Roma community.
- Transnational cooperation actions. Actions are promoted to exchange good practices for the prevention of drug addiction in the Roma community in European Union countries and candidate countries with a large Roma population.
- Actions to raise awareness and mobilise the Roma population with regard to HIV/AIDS. Information and awareness-raising activities on the virus and the disease are carried out, as well as accompaniment and support for patients and their families. Training and capacity-building actions are also carried out for professionals who work with the Roma population in this area.
- Analysis and research. The agreements and projects approved have contributed to the creation of this line of work based on the study of the social determinants that contribute to health inequalities among the Roma population.
